基于动态I/O值不变式的硬件故障检测系统及方法

    公开(公告)号:CN101866312A

    公开(公告)日:2010-10-20

    申请号:CN201010203036.1

    申请日:2010-06-18

    Abstract: 本发明公开了基于动态I/O值不变式的硬件故障检测系统及方法,涉及硬件故障检测技术。本发明方法包括:目标测试系统运行过程中,实时检测所述目标测试系统的I/O值,当检测到不符合事先所确定的目标测试系统的动态I/O值不变式的I/O值时,判断所述目标测试系统发生硬件故障,其中,所述目标测试系统的动态I/O值不变式是通过所述目标测试系统的参考系统确定的。本发明技术方案,降低了硬件成本且故障检测灵活,并提高了故障检测效率。

    一种Flash文件系统的快速启动方法及装置

    公开(公告)号:CN101789004A

    公开(公告)日:2010-07-28

    申请号:CN201010100523.5

    申请日:2010-01-22

    Abstract: 本发明公开了一种Flash文件系统的快速启动方法及装置,该方法包括:日志记录步骤,用于在所述Flash文件系统中以块为单位进行日志记录;快照存放步骤,用于将快照数据存放在独立的块中,以使快照数据与文件系统数据分离;启动步骤,用于当所述文件系统中存在有效快照时,直接读取快照,在系统内存中构建文件系统的相关信息;当文件系统中不存在有效快照时,从各块中读取日志,在系统内存中构建所述文件系统的相关信息。

    一种实现体划分的方法及装置

    公开(公告)号:CN108628797A

    公开(公告)日:2018-10-09

    申请号:CN201710152917.7

    申请日:2017-03-15

    Abstract: 一种实现体划分方法及装置,包括:按照预设周期,根据访存密度集信息划分应用至预设的第一应用簇和第二应用簇;对划分至第一应用簇中的各应用,根据局部性特性信息分配各应用相应的体(rank)资源;设置第二应用簇中的应用访存分配给第一应用簇中部分应用的体资源。本发明实施例根据访存密度集信息和局部性特性信息实现了体资源的划分,降低了应用之间的访存干扰,提升了体资源的应用效率。

    一种面向多核处理器的共享末级高速缓存访存方法和装置

    公开(公告)号:CN106844232A

    公开(公告)日:2017-06-13

    申请号:CN201611208885.X

    申请日:2016-12-23

    CPC classification number: G06F12/084 G06F12/0871 G06F12/0888

    Abstract: 一种面向多核处理器的共享末级高速缓存访存方法和装置,包括:步骤A、在多核处理器多进程并发执行环境中,统计每个进程中每个数据区域的末级高速缓存访问信息的数量;步骤B、根据所述访问信息的数量,判断每个进程中每个数据区域的末级高速缓存的访存模式;步骤C、根据所述访存模式,决定并发执行的每个进程中每个数据区域的数据是否访问共享末级高速缓存。本发明采用旁路技术并调整数据进入末级高速缓存的插入位置可以限制局部性差数据区域的末级高速缓存访问空间,可以减少对其他数据高速缓存空间的抢占,进而在高速缓存中保护局部性良好的数据,提高末级高速缓存的利用率。

    一种访存指令的执行装置
    127.
    发明授权

    公开(公告)号:CN103019946B

    公开(公告)日:2016-06-01

    申请号:CN201210488826.8

    申请日:2012-11-26

    Inventor: 程旭

    Abstract: 本发明披露了一种访存指令的执行装置,其中,访存指令在前端乱序执行阶段用访存数据前递装置记录写指令包括的年龄信息及数据,并在执行读指令时,通过访问该访存数据前递装置获得相关写指令的数据作为读指令前递的数据。本发明在读指令重执行及过滤的基础上,提供了地址标识技术这一新机制,并采用实现读指令重执行的过滤装置,实现推测式的快速访存相关检测,同时采用读指令重执行技术实现访存相关违例检测,通过快速的推测式访存数据前递来减少读指令的执行延迟,从而大大优化读指令执行性能。

    一种解释器中间接跳转预测方法及系统

    公开(公告)号:CN103294518A

    公开(公告)日:2013-09-11

    申请号:CN201310052296.7

    申请日:2013-02-18

    Abstract: 本发明公开了一种解释器中间接跳转预测方法及系统,其方法包括:在解释器中插入引导指令,将字节码指针包含在引导指令中;转移预测器识别引导指令,并将所需的字节码指针保存至转移预测器中;当间接跳转指令运行时,转移预测器识别间接跳转指令,使用间接跳转指令的指针和所保存的字节码指针进行散列运算,并以散列运算得到的索引值访问转移目标缓冲,获得预测的转移目标地址。本发明以字节码指针作为关联信息,以引导指令的方式软硬件协作指导间接跳转,从而可以根据字节码指针准确地对解释器中间接跳转进行预测。

Patent Agency Ranking